Nymph is a small, quiet place in the United States. It is located in Conecuh County, Alabama. Nymph is known as an "unincorporated community." This means it's a place where people live, but it doesn't have its own local government like a city or town. Instead, it's governed by the county.
A Glimpse into Nymph's Past
Nymph has a short but interesting history. For many years, it was a busy spot with its own post office.
The Nymph Post Office: 1901 to 1927
The community of Nymph had a post office that helped people send and receive mail. This post office was open for 26 years. It started operating in 1901 and closed its doors in 1927. Even though the post office is gone, Nymph remains a part of Conecuh County's story.
